Aquaponics is a closed-loop system that combines aquaculture (fish farming) and hydroponics (soil-less plant cultivation) to create a symbiotic ecosystem. In this system, the nutrient-rich water from the fish tanks is used to fertilize the plants, while the plants, in turn, filter and purify the water for the fish. This mutually beneficial relationship not only reduces the need for external inputs but also minimizes waste, making it an exceptionally sustainable approach to agriculture.

Challenges and Considerations
While the integration of aquaponics into vanilla farming holds immense promise, it is not without its challenges. Establishing and maintaining a well-functioning aquaponics system requires a significant initial investment, as well as specialized knowledge and ongoing management. Farmers must carefully balance the needs of the fish and the plants, monitor water quality, and ensure the correct nutrient balance to achieve optimal results.
Additionally, the transition from traditional vanilla farming to aquaponics may require a learning curve, and farmers may need to adapt their practices and mindset to this new approach. Proper training and support from experts in the field can be crucial in navigating these challenges and ensuring the successful implementation of aquaponics for vanilla cultivation.
